Process.Startms-help://MS.VSCC/MS.MSDNVS.2052/cpref/html/frlrfsystemdiagnosticsprocessclassstarttopic
解决方案 »
- 用C#实现判断网络线缆是否连接好
- C# 中 DataGridView 中的一个错误啊
- static方法
- 【急!】请教高手 --- System.Runtime.InteropServices.COMException
- C#从int数组中获取n个数的组合的集合(给分100)
- 一个关于c#操纵word进程的问题,难,请高手帮忙
- C# gdi+发光字如何做?
- C# 如何实现 mysql 数据库的备份 恢复
- 急急!高手求救,帮我看看
- 水晶报表的宽度能否变得宽一点?
- 那位大侠有crystal enterprise Application sever 9 的注册号,给高分,给高分!!!!!!!!!!!!!!!!!!!!!!!!!!
- 有大神在用CLIPS做基于网页的专家系统的么?可否出来交流一下?
using System.Diagnostics;
ProcessStartInfo NotePad=new ProcessStartInfo("notepad.exe");
Process notepad=Process.Start(NotePad);
这样好像也行:
System.Diagnostics.Process.Start("notepad.exe");可以把你要运行的程序的路径定义为一个string作参数,取代“notepad.exe”,如果是调用系统的程序不用写具体路径,像notepad.exe(记事本),calc.exe(计算器),hh.exe(用来运行.chm帮助文件的程序)。
process.StartInfo.FileName = "C:\WINNT\system32\calc.exe";
最后在程序调用的时候添加:process.Start()即可
Process process=new Process();
process.StartInfo=new ProcessStartInfo("Application.exe","Application path");
process.Start();
Process.Start(OpenFullPath);
-----------------------------
如:
Process.Start("C:\\WINNT\\system32\\calc.exe");